On tap at MI Brewer's Guild. 7/23
A-Nice brown body with a little bit of white head.
S-Sweet maltiness that draws me in
T-Nice maltiness with a little but of caramel with a nice hop bite in the after finish that makes me want some more!
M-medium body and oh so smooth
O-This is prolly one of the best ESB I have ever had. If only the rest of the style was this way...

Reviewed on 6/27/2010. On tap at the brewpub. Pours a clear deep brown-amber with a white head. Aroma of caramel malt, fruits, and jam. Flavor is more malty and sweet with some apple skins and light fruits. On the malty side of things for an ESB and pretty solid overall.

On-tap served in a pint glass.
A- It poured a nice, hazy, amber-red with 1 finger of off-white head that turned to a nice lace that left great sticky spots.
S- It's hard to pick up, but mostly sweet malt.
T- A malty, caramel backbone pairs nicely with a long, pine-like finish from the hops.
M- A thick feel coats the mouth, not bad.
D- It's very drinkable. I could have 2-3 in a sitting, but the slightly high ABV would keep me from having too many more.
